logo

Output 75ba60c48a45411962c7fdba61ad2521ecfae22da96d2e3612508f6ea5499ee8:0

value
1382500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8db38a7e6de0d6ab5395e093ee2fe0e49b2d3f72 OP_EQUALVERIFY OP_CHECKSIG
address
1DvFMmwiakFXvdCp7dkpZqjTDjbjgA59Hb
transaction
75ba60c48a45411962c7fdba61ad2521ecfae22da96d2e3612508f6ea5499ee8